【文件属性】:
文件名称:cfpy:适用于cloudflare v4 API的python包装器
文件大小:6KB
文件格式:ZIP
更新时间:2021-05-08 10:41:23
Python
CloudFlare API V4 Python包装器
这是我第一次尝试编写python项目,此包装涵盖了cloudflare api V4 endint的大部分功能:
https://api.cloudflare.com/client/v4
安装
使用pip安装包装器:
# pip install cfpy
用法
导入包装器,然后添加“身份验证电子邮件”和“身份验证密钥”,如下所示:
from cfpy import CFapi
cf = cfapi('auth_mail', 'auth_key')
print cf.list_zones()
贡献
该包装器涵盖了API的主要功能,但是仍然没有涵盖端点,尤其是“仅限企业”的功能,因此请通过添加缺少的功能为回购做贡献。
涵盖的端点:
用户
用户帐单资料
应用订阅
区域订阅
用户级防火墙访问规则
区
区域规划
区域设定
区域的DNS
【文件预览】:
cfpy-master
----.gitignore(27B)
----setup.cfg(40B)
----README.md(1KB)
----cfpy()
--------__init__.py(35KB)
----MANIFEST(79B)
----setup.py(283B)